Randomly selected statistics students of the author participated in an experiment to test their ability to determine when 60 seconds had passed. Forty students yielded a sample mean of 58.3 seconds. Assume that σ = 9.5 seconds.
a. Find the best point estimate of the meantime for all statistics students. Use the correct symbol.

b. Find the z a/2 for a 78% confidence level. (Don’t do the entire interval – just find the z)

z d/2 = InvNorm (1-0.11) = 1.23 *Show the steps to get this number

c. What is the preferred method of estimation? Point Estimate or Confidence Interval
